Transaction 659fb84512266928f355673601fe1a6e60cc685ebd1ce9ef8cb7634b12ade91d
1 Input
1 Output
-
659fb84512266928f355673601fe1a6e60cc685ebd1ce9ef8cb7634b12ade91d:0
- value
- 1977888
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 340b92b1ca6afc11c6b8ff60bce09f7c993c975a OP_EQUALVERIFY OP_CHECKSIG
- address
- 15kC15pVCsoDBvPRMzEmvGidJUK2MGCL8g